A repentant PCB's new resolve

ISLAMABAD It seems as if the top brass of PCB has acknowledged its past mistakes, and finally taken a decision in the right direction. It does not matter, whether the decision has been taken under the pressure of National Assemblys Standing Committee on Sports or not, but one has to admit, anyhow, the things would now improve definitely. The Asia Cup and the following tour of England will be a test case for Shahid Afridis abilities as a skipper. The selectors have made the right choice by appointing Afridi, as captain for all formats of the game. However, it now totally relies upon him to prove his mettle as the captain of Pakistan cricket team. Nonetheless, it is suggestive for him that he learns from his past mistakes to prove his selection as a right choice. Subsequently, the decision to recall Shoaib Akhtar, Younus Khan and Shoaib Malik will give a bumper boost in strengthening both the batting line-up and bowling attack. Shoaib Akhtar, despite all his off and on appearance in the field, is still a world class bowler and can play a major role in the England series, where the wickets are best suited to fast bowlers. The inclusion of Younus Khan and Shoaib Malik will strengthen the Pakistan middle order, which looks fragile due to non availability of consistent and reliable batsmen. Umer Akmal is a good player, but he lacks the patience, which is a must for a good batsman especially in the test format of the game. In the similar fashion, the inclusion of Muhammad Yousaf in the England tour could bring a huge difference for the team. His world class experience seems to be imperative, especially at this juncture, when Pakistan Cricket Team is getting through a crises in terms of availability of veteran players in the side. During the recent past, our team has played many a matches but they were mostly of the limited overs game, while playing the game in its test format requires different sort of temperament, and Muhammad Yousaf best suits for it as is revealed by the statistics. Instead of using Muhammad Hafiz and Fawad Alam, time and again, it is the time to bring in some fresh faces in the team. PCB Chairman and Shahid Afridi would have to persuade Yousuf to review his decision of retirement, because the nation and team alike need him. This is the time for him, no doubt, to pay back his country, which has given him so much fame. The team looks balanced now, and its up to the players that they give the best they can to improve the overall performance of the team. Afridi has the greater responsibility on his shoulders, as a captain, that he does his utmost to keep the team unified in order to get the optimal results. Our team is fully capable of beating the worlds best sides at any grounds they play. The thing, which this team requires is the fighting spirit and confidence to prove that they are one of the best teams of the world.
